Transaction 5078e31999c03e192a318247f4e6666fa4e3a28063e00b72891b39143bab3af9
2 Input
2 Outputs
- 5078e31999c03e192a318247f4e6666fa4e3a28063e00b72891b39143bab3af9:0
- 5078e31999c03e192a318247f4e6666fa4e3a28063e00b72891b39143bab3af9:1
value 20000000
address 3MiwnBAiFfdCSLMfoRmNijY5Mb9PYnkm1C
value 12475378
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n